The latest techniques and education programs for NIM Eclipse during surgery until January of next year

Medtronic Korea designated Seoul National University Hospital Neurosurgery Department as the’Center of Excellence – Medtronic APAC NS Training Center’ on the 3rd, and provided training for neurosurveillance monitoring skills during surgery by domestic and foreign neurosurgeons. It announced that it has signed a mutual business agreement.
Seoul National University Hospital Director Kim Yeon-soo and Neurosurgery Professor Kim Seung-gi, neurosurgery professor Kim Yong-hui, medical school vice president Kim Jeong-eun, Medtronic Korea vice president Seung-rok Yoo, and vice president Park Tae-hee attended the business agreement signing ceremony.
Through this business agreement, the two organizations operate an educational program using NIM Eclipse E4, Medtronic’s latest intraoperative neurosurveillance monitoring device, for domestic and foreign neurosurgeons, and provide an academic exchange environment based on close cooperation.
Until January next year, Seoul National University Hospital Neurosurgery Clinic is the first NIM Eclipse educational institution in the Asia-Pacific region to provide overall understanding of neurosurveillance monitoring during surgery and strengthen skills of medical staff participating in the program ▲Surgical skills practice ▲Lecture ▲Medical device practice, etc. Plan.
Seoul National University Hospital Hospital Director Kim Yeon-soo said, “I hope this business agreement will serve as another opportunity to expand the role of Seoul National University Hospital as the backbone of medical education.” In addition, Kim Seung-gi, head of neurosurgery, said, “’Nerve monitoring during surgery’ is an essential system that minimizes the risk of nerve damage that may occur during neurological surgery such as the brain and spinal cord, and helps patients’ safety through close tracking.” “Through this MOU, Seoul National University “I am very pleased to be able to transfer the experience and knowledge of neurosurveillance monitoring accumulated by the neurosurgery clinic at the hospital to domestic and international medical staff and make progress together.”
Seungrok Yoo, Managing Director of Medtronic Korea, said, “We believe that this meaningful MOU will play a big role in the development of medical technology as well as spreading the need for neurosurveillance monitoring during surgery.” “Medtronic will continue to be an innovative medical device for the healthy life of patients. We will continue to support development, research and education.”
Apart from this business agreement with the Seoul National University Hospital Neurosurgery Clinic, Medtronic Korea is planning to hold an educational event for domestic neurosurgeons this year at the Medtronic Innovation Center located in Osong Advanced Medical Complex, Chungbuk. .
